After your submitted enrichment analysis request has finished (check
using rba_mieaa_enrich_status
), you can retrieve the results
using this function.
rba_mieaa_enrich_results(job_id, sort_by = "p_adjusted", sort_asc = TRUE, ...)
A data frame with your enrichment analysis results.
The job-id (a character string) of a submitted enrichment analysis.
A column name to the result's table based on that. one of: "category", "subcategory", "enrichment", "p_value", "p_adjusted" (default), "q_value" or "observed" .
(logical) If TRUE, the results will be sorted in ascending order. If FALSE, the results will be sorted in descending order.
rbioapi option(s). See rba_options
's
arguments manual for more information on available options.
"GET https://ccb-compute2.cs.uni-saarland.de/mieaa2/api/v1/results/{job_id}"
Note that using rba_mieaa_enrich
is a more convenient way to
automatically perform this and other required function calls to
perform enrichment analysis on your input miRNA-set using miEAA.
